本科数据库课程上什么课程好

worktile 其他 7

回复

共3条回复 我来回复
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    在本科数据库课程中,以下是一些值得推荐的好课程:

    1. 数据库设计和规范化:这门课程涵盖了数据库设计的基本原理和规范化的概念。学生将学习如何通过实体关系模型(ER模型)来设计数据库,并学习如何将设计规范化以提高数据库的性能和数据完整性。

    2. SQL编程:SQL是结构化查询语言,是数据库管理系统中使用最广泛的编程语言。这门课程将教授学生如何使用SQL语言进行数据库查询、插入、更新和删除等操作。学生将学习SQL的基本语法和高级查询技巧。

    3. 数据库管理系统:这门课程将介绍数据库管理系统(DBMS)的原理和功能。学生将学习如何安装、配置和管理数据库管理系统,包括备份和恢复数据库、性能调优和安全性管理等方面的知识。

    4. 数据仓库和数据挖掘:数据仓库是一个用于存储和分析大量历史数据的数据库系统。数据挖掘是从数据仓库中发现有用信息的过程。这门课程将介绍数据仓库和数据挖掘的概念、技术和应用。学生将学习如何设计和构建数据仓库,以及如何使用数据挖掘算法来分析和挖掘数据。

    5. 数据库安全和隐私保护:随着数据泄露和黑客攻击的增加,数据库安全和隐私保护变得越来越重要。这门课程将介绍数据库安全和隐私保护的基本原理和技术。学生将学习如何设计和实施安全的数据库系统,以及如何保护用户的隐私数据。

    这些课程涵盖了数据库领域的基本概念和技术,对于学生理解和应用数据库技术非常有帮助。此外,学生还可以根据自己的兴趣和需求选择其他相关的课程,如数据库性能优化、分布式数据库等。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在本科数据库课程中,有几门课程是非常重要且有益的。以下是一些值得推荐的课程:

    1. 数据库原理:这门课程主要介绍数据库的基本概念、原理和设计方法。学习这门课程可以帮助你理解数据库的核心概念,如关系模型、SQL查询语言、数据库设计和范式等。这是数据库课程的基础,建议在其他高级课程之前学习。

    2. 数据库管理系统:这门课程涵盖了数据库管理系统(DBMS)的实现和运作。学习这门课程可以了解不同类型的DBMS,如关系型数据库、面向对象数据库和NoSQL数据库等。你将学习如何安装、配置和管理DBMS,以及如何优化数据库性能和保证数据的完整性。

    3. 数据库设计与规范化:这门课程侧重于数据库设计和规范化。你将学习如何根据需求分析设计数据库模式,如何进行关系模式设计和实体关系模型转换。此外,你还将学习数据库的规范化理论和技术,以消除冗余数据和提高数据库的性能。

    4. 数据库应用开发:这门课程将教授如何使用编程语言与数据库进行交互,并开发数据库应用程序。你将学习如何使用SQL语句进行数据查询、插入、更新和删除,以及如何使用API和框架来开发数据库驱动的应用程序。

    5. 数据仓库与数据挖掘:这门课程涵盖了数据仓库和数据挖掘的基本概念和技术。你将学习如何使用ETL(抽取、转换和加载)工具将数据从源系统导入数据仓库,以及如何使用数据挖掘算法从数据仓库中发现隐藏的模式和关联。

    6. 大数据与分布式数据库:这门课程介绍了大数据处理和分布式数据库的相关技术。你将学习如何处理大规模数据集、如何设计和管理分布式数据库系统,以及如何使用分布式计算框架进行数据分析和处理。

    以上是在本科数据库课程中推荐的几门课程,它们涵盖了数据库的基础理论、实践应用和相关技术。通过学习这些课程,你将建立起坚实的数据库知识基础,并为将来的数据库职业发展打下良好的基础。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在本科数据库课程中,有几门课程是非常受欢迎且有用的。以下是一些推荐的课程:

    1. 数据库原理与设计:这门课程通常是数据库课程的基础,涵盖了数据库系统的基本概念、关系模型、数据库设计等内容。学习这门课程可以帮助学生理解数据库的基本原理和设计方法。

    2. SQL语言与数据库编程:这门课程主要教授SQL语言的基本知识和数据库编程技术。学习这门课程可以让学生掌握SQL语言的基本操作和高级功能,能够独立进行数据库的查询和管理。

    3. 数据库管理系统:这门课程主要介绍各种数据库管理系统的原理和使用方法,如MySQL、Oracle、SQL Server等。学习这门课程可以让学生熟悉不同数据库管理系统的特点和功能,为日后的数据库开发和管理打下坚实的基础。

    4. 数据仓库与数据挖掘:这门课程主要介绍数据仓库和数据挖掘的基本概念和技术。学习这门课程可以让学生了解大规模数据分析和挖掘的方法和工具,为企业的决策支持和数据分析提供技术支持。

    5. 数据库安全与性能优化:这门课程主要介绍数据库的安全性和性能优化的方法和技术。学习这门课程可以让学生了解数据库安全的基本原理和策略,以及如何提高数据库的性能和效率。

    对于学生来说,选择哪门课程取决于自己的兴趣和职业规划。如果想从事数据库开发和管理工作,建议选择数据库原理与设计、SQL语言与数据库编程和数据库管理系统这几门课程;如果对数据分析和挖掘感兴趣,可以选择数据仓库与数据挖掘课程;如果对数据库安全和性能优化感兴趣,可以选择数据库安全与性能优化课程。总之,选择适合自己兴趣和职业发展方向的课程是最重要的。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部